Vapour pressure of a liquid increases with:

Answer: Increasing temperature.

  • A Decreasing temperature
  • B Increasing temperature
  • C Increasing surface tension
  • D Increasing viscosity

Correct answer: B. Increasing temperature

Explanation: As temperature rises, more molecules gain enough energy to escape into the vapour phase, increasing vapour pressure.

Graph of pressure versus volume for a fixed amount of gas at constant temperature: the curve falls steeply then flattens, a hyperbola showing pressure inversely proportional to volume.

Boyle's law: at constant temperature the pressure of a fixed mass of gas is inversely proportional to its volume (P ∝ 1/V), so the P–V plot is a hyperbola — halving the volume doubles the pressure. Image: Reginaprice2013, CC BY-SA 3.0, via Wikimedia Commons.
